Kendall Square, home to MIT, has long been known as the center of biotechnology and computers. There are more Nobel Prize winners living per square foot than any other area of the world. Kendall Square is the home to companies such as Genzyme, Microsoft and Google as well as many start-ups.
Centrally located between Harvard square and Beacon Hill Kendall Square is 5 minutes away from the best museums, restaurants, and nightlife Boston and Cambridge have to offer.
Seeing potential in Kendall Square’s location and industry developers, with the city’s encouragement, have began to build more residential projects in the area. Two notable projects I recently visited are Third Square and The Watermark. Both are brand new modern buildings offering luxurious finishes and amenities. Both feature a fitness center, 24 hour concierge and lounge but they come in very different packages.
The Watermark is a LEED Certified Green building. All the appliances are Energy Efficient. The paints and finishes used in the building emit dramatically fewer VOC’S (volatile organic compounds) than traditional finishes. The carpets are free from formaldehyde, a substance used to make most carpets stain resistant. These factors make for superior indoor air quality. The tower boasts amazing views of Boston’s skyline and the Charles River. From the sunny apartments one can see the sailboats and the esplanade. At night the buildings light up the skyline.
Third Square is designed in a courtyard formation. Two fitness centers and an indoor lap-pool overlook the sunny, beautifully landscaped courtyard. The building’s low-rise massing, and mixed-use of retail and residential create a really strong community. In the summer the residents enjoy barbecuing in the shade. The courtyard provides a little oasis from Kendall’s urban atmosphere.

As a real estate agent and a LEED Accredited Professional people often ask me “Why should I invest in a ‘Green’ Building?” Aside from the growing trend to go green there are many other reasons to invest in a LEED certified building. In order to achieve Water efficiency LEED credits builders install low-flow showers, toilets and sinks. They also use native plants in landscaping reducing the use of potable water in irrigation. As a condo owner much of the condo fees go to water usage. In the years to come you can expect your condo fees to remain lower than other non-green buildings.
The same principle of reduction applies to all of the energy usage of the building. This goes beyond energy efficient light bulbs. All of the heating, venting, air conditioning, and mechanical equipment are state of the art and designed to reduce energy use, noise and pollution.
The best way to reduce the energy from mechanical equipment is to reduce the need for mechanical ventilation. Green buildings are meticulously designed to allow natural light and natural ventilation, further reducing energy costs. These are things that cannot be put on a listing sheet it simply must be experienced. Special attention is paid to air quality in a LEED building. Everything from paint, to carpet, to the construction process has to meet the most stringent standards. With asthysma on the rise and stories of mold in new construction one cannot put a price on the piece of mind and security from a LEED Certification.
In the end the LEED certification process builds green buildings but also much higher quality product. The cost of construction for Green Buildings is much higher but in the end the cost of ownership will be much less.

Robert A.M. Stern became famous for his signature modern-traditionalist style. Stern was a pioneer in the post-modern movement. An architectural style and attitude which brought the warmth and charm of traditional architecture to modern construction technology.
Stern was the perfect choice to design Back Bay’s first luxury residential tower. The Clarendon sits on a previously underdeveloped parking lot diagonally across from The Prudential Tower. Stern uses the massing of the building and uses Back Bay’s traditional brick to stitch together the neighborhood. The magnitude of this 32-story tower is mitigated by Stern’s careful attention to scale, proportion and material. The massing of the building was also studied to help alleviate the wind tunnel effect from the neighboring Prudential. The ground floor houses a popular bar and a post office which helps to extend the neighborhood and nightlife of Back Bay.
The Clarendon is also one of very few ‘green’ residential towers in the nation. Deciding to go green can add significantly to the construction cost but the trade-off is a safer, better quality, longer lasting and more comfortable building. Building a green building means not only using recycled materials and using energy efficient appliances but also following stricter health and air-quality standards.
